Basketball Recap: Ainsworth Bulldogs vs. Stuart Broncos
Ainsworth was the 58-29 winner over Stuart when they last played one another back in February of 2024, but their luck changed this time around. The Ainsworth Bulldogs fell to the Stuart Broncos 51-45. The Bulldogs just can't catch a break and have now endured three losses in a row.

Ainsworth's defeat came despite a true team effort with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Gracyn Painter, who dropped a double-double with 12 points and 11 boards. Painter has been hot, having posted eight or more rebounds the last five times she's played. Kenley Welke was another key player, going 6 for 15 en route to 14 points.
Even though they lost, Ainsworth smashed the offensive glass and finished the game with 19 offensive rebounds. That's the most offensive boards they've managed all season.
Ainsworth's loss dropped their record down to 4-14. As for Stuart, the win made it two in a row for them and bumps their season record up to 15-7.
Looking ahead, Ainsworth will face off against Winside at 5:00 p.m. on Friday. Ainsworth is facing Winside at the right time seeing as Winside is stuck on a three-game losing streak. As for Stuart, they will square off against Randolph at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
